> > The file /usr/share/menu/flex-old-doc includes a dwww menu entry.
> > Such entry are deprecated since a very long time. Instead you should
> > use the doc-base system to register the documentation as dwww generate
> > dwww menu entry from doc-base.
> 
>         This is a false positive.  Had you looked, you would have seen
>  that flec-old has both the mechanisms.
> 
>        I do not see anything wrong in providing both.

Well, I do not see any benefit to provide it since it cause a
duplication of data with the doc-base file and extra maintainance
burden.

In any case, I reported this bug because this entry include a longtitle
which is way too long. You should use the description field for that
purpose (which will match the Abstract field).

Check the file /var/lib/dwww/menu-method/flex generated by dwww.

I am trying to clean up the menu entry to make the job of the
translators easier.
